Output e87d64a14183a25b8f4f57c71941e89a9c2b1ac014cbee4c5a120d389b91a146:0

value
408310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ca2bbe38d1d2738a3e7f7c847cd267ce91751af OP_EQUAL
address
3ModXhVJQXXZusuVZVYFkyJSJdZ7nTN2qR
transaction
e87d64a14183a25b8f4f57c71941e89a9c2b1ac014cbee4c5a120d389b91a146